“Sometimes it's so difficult to tell what industry is "giving it up," what businesses are plummeting, and what executives may have been too weak to see things coming.
In a video I did with the always excellent Debra Borchardt today, we were kicking around the preannouncement of Xerox (XRX) and the negative earnings surprise for Sony Ericsson and how much of the shortfalls were industry-related vs. execution. These are always subjective judgment, like a P/E is subjective, but to me Xerox is company-specific, a hobbled balance sheet and an executive team that has repeatedly failed to produce. Sure, the economy is a big factor, but a bigger factor is the endless miscues from the company itself.
Sony-Ericsson also has struggled against some pretty voracious competitors, but here is one where I am more sanguine about the industry and would like to think that it is share-taking that's causing the problems, perhaps from a reinvigorated Nokia (NOK) and some other players making strides, perhaps LG and Apple's (AAPL) iPhone. I reached this conclusion because both Texas Instruments (TXN) and Qualcomm (QCOM) have been saying the right things about how inventories are depleted and orders are now more robust than they thought they would be.
Often at this point in the cycle we are grading management's execution and wondering not only did they see it coming -- meaning they strengthened the balance sheet or laid off people ahead of time or cut inventories dramatically -- but have the toughness and the skill sets to manage during the worst downturn most people have ever seen in their lives.
My take: Sony-Ericsson and Xerox don't have what it takes. Read nothing into them except that they simply can't shoot straight, and nothing more.”
